Ticket: Slimmed image breaks runtime on Pellarc build agents.

Repro steps:
1. Build the hollowed image with the strip-layers profile enabled.
2. Push to the staging registry and deploy to the canary pool.
3. Container exits with a missing shared-library error within ten seconds.

Expected: parity with the full image. Actual: crash loop. Suspect the trim step removes the resolver libs. To pull the failing image from the staging registry, authenticate with the token below.

session JWT of tawip-kajog = eyJhbGciOiJIUzI1NiIsInR5cCI6IkpXVCJ9.eyJzdWIiOiI2dKYGGIn0.afsnASii

Action item (owner: infra rotation): Resolver flakiness on the Quillport cluster caused intermittent lookup failures last Tuesday. Mitigation: cache TTL raised and fallback resolver enabled. Remaining work: root-cause the upstream timeouts and add alerting on retry spikes. Target: two sprints. Investigation notes and packet captures are collected on the page below.

runbook for tagug-hafog: https://jira.lumiclabs.internal/projects/pages/pages/9773c0d8

Subject: Pickwise optimizer — sandbox access for plugin authors

Hi all,

As discussed, the Pickwise pick-list optimizer sandbox is now open to the Thornevale integration team. Plugin authors can submit candidate routing heuristics via the `/v2/plans` endpoint; results return within ninety seconds for warehouses under 50k bins. Note the sandbox resets nightly, so persist nothing locally that you can't regenerate. Rate limits are generous but not unlimited — batch where you can. Authenticate your sandbox calls with the token below.

portal login ticket: eyJhbGciOiJIUzI1NiIsInR5cCI6IkpXVCJ9.eyJzdWIiOiIG5IqSfIn0.9010pM2K